Das Protokoll ist überhaupt kein Problem: die HC-05-Module sprechen seriell.
Also: Klartext rein, Klartext raus- so simpel wie ne Strippe ohne Kabel...
Das hat den Vorteil, dass man auch Odometriedaten problemlos im Klartext übertragen kann, der Empfänger (also der Rechner in der Fernsteuerung) braucht die nicht mal aufzudröseln, der kann das Gequassele einfach direkt aufs Display werfen, wenn man will.
Wenn man so vorgeht, ist es völlig Wurst, welche Telemetriedaten der jeweils aktuelle Roboter sendet.
Einzig nervig ist, dass die meisten Arduinos nur eine serielle Schnittstelle haben (und ich nun nicht unbedingt nen Mega da rein stopfen möchte).
SoftSerial funktioniert- mitunter.
AltSoftSerial wiederum geht nur an bestimmten Pins..
Lesezeichen